Left Hemisphere
The left side of the brain, traditionally associated with logical thinking, analysis, and detail, as well as control over the right side of the body.
Wernicke's Area
A region of the brain important for language comprehension, located in the temporal lobe on the left hemisphere.
Broca's Area
A region of the brain located in the frontal lobe, associated with the production of speech and language processing.
